Paris memorial: "People understand it's not Muslims who are the problem"
Many French Muslims felt marginalised following the Charlie Hebdo attack in January, but what about after the recent Paris attacks? Farida Errih, a French Muslim woman of Moroccan descent, shares her thoughts on today's memorial service for the 130 people who died in the attacks.
